어떤 분의 블로그를 참고했습니다 (int와 long int의 차이)
long은 int와 달리 운영체제에 따라 크기가 달라진다는 차이점이 있습니다.
32비트 운영체제 | 64비트 운영체제 | |
int | 4 bytes | 4 bytes |
long | 4 bytes | 8 bytes |
단 windows 운영체제는 64비트 환경에서도 long을 4 bytes로 씁니다.
'C++' 카테고리의 다른 글
namespace 사용 이유 (0) | 2020.01.26 |
---|---|
call-by-value와 call-by-reference의 차이 (0) | 2020.01.26 |
class와 struct의 차이 3가지 (0) | 2020.01.26 |
char 자료형과 ASCII 코드 (0) | 2020.01.22 |
float과 double의 차이 (자료형의 크기 정리) (0) | 2020.01.22 |